A pontoon grill is a specialized cooking appliance designed for use on pontoon boats, allowing boaters to enjoy outdoor cooking while on the water. These grills are typically compact, portable, and built to withstand marine environments.

When choosing a pontoon grill, consider the following features:
  • Portability: Most pontoon grills are lightweight and easy to transport.
  • Durability: Look for materials that can withstand the elements, such as stainless steel.
  • Size: Ensure the grill fits comfortably on your boat without taking up too much space.
  • Fuel Type: Decide whether you prefer gas, charcoal, or electric options.

FAQs

How can I choose the best pontoon grill for my needs?

Consider factors such as size, weight, fuel type, and durability. Look for grills that fit your cooking style and space available on your pontoon boat.

What are the key features to look for when selecting a pontoon grill?

Key features include portability, material quality, heat output, cooking surface area, and ease of cleaning.

Are there any common mistakes people make when purchasing a pontoon grill?

Common mistakes include not checking the grill's weight capacity, overlooking safety features, and failing to consider how it will be stored on the boat.

Can I use a regular grill on my pontoon boat?

While it's possible, it's recommended to use a pontoon grill designed for marine environments to ensure safety and stability.

How do I maintain my pontoon grill?

Regularly clean the grill after use, check for rust or wear, and store it in a dry place to prolong its lifespan.
